ResumoAbstract Not until the centers of American cities regain their role as the principal places where people habitually mingle will the nation overcome the long-term poverty and racial/ethnic separation that now beset it. Recentralization of offices and research, retailing, the arts, higher education, health services, and entertainment will also help to solve other pressing national problems—social, economic, environmental, and governmental. As difficult as it is to imagine major businesses and institutions relocating in city centers, it is even more difficult to imagine the alternative—ever greater apartheid.
